CD15 is a carbohydrate antigen (also known as Lewis X antigen) found on the cell surface of neutrophils, eosinophils and monocytes, but not on basophils, platelets, lymphocytes or erythrocytes. CD15 may function in adhesion as its ligand is L-selectin (CD62L).
